Ticket: Slimmed image breaks runtime on Pellarc build agents.

Repro steps:
1. Build the hollowed image with the strip-layers profile enabled.
2. Push to the staging registry and deploy to the canary pool.
3. Container exits with a missing shared-library error within ten seconds.

Expected: parity with the full image. Actual: crash loop. Suspect the trim step removes the resolver libs. To pull the failing image from the staging registry, authenticate with the token below.

session JWT of tawip-kajog = eyJhbGciOiJIUzI1NiIsInR5cCI6IkpXVCJ9.eyJzdWIiOiI2dKYGGIn0.afsnASii

Leadership Review Briefing — FY Headcount Plan

Welcome aboard. Quick picture before your first review: we're proposing 14 net new roles next year, weighted toward the Ferndale engineering hub and two customer-success leads in Marrowgate. Attrition assumptions sit at 9%, probably optimistic for sales. Budget holders have signed off except Operations, who want one more analyst. You'll be asked to defend the split. Our confidential planning rationale is set out directly below.

management briefing: Only 33 of the 205 pilot accounts renewed Kasath, so a churn review is set for October 17. Weniusek Logistics is in early talks to buy Holethax Freight for about $345.6 million.

Ticket: Config drift found during FD leak hunt on Quillbarrow ingest workers. While chasing the leaked file descriptors, I noticed the descriptor ceiling and socket-reuse flags differ between the two prod hosts, which explains why only one box hits the limit. The leak itself is in the retry path that reopens spool files without closing the old handle; fix is in review. To reproduce the drift, compare against the canonical values, which are as follows.

settings of bajop-badug:
holath:
  pin: 1590
  metrics_host: metrics.holath.qorvelsys.internal
  tenant: sorix
  seal: seal_ecae8588